Asparagus Tomato Salad with Burrata Cheese

A delightful salad bursting with flavors from fresh asparagus, juicy cherry tomatoes, and creamy burrata cheese, all enhanced by a tangy balsamic dressing.

Ingredients

Main Ingredients

  • 1.5 lbs fresh asparagus, trimmed Tender green stalks offer a slight crunch.
  • 10 oz cherry or grape tomatoes, halved Bursting with juicy sweetness.
  • 8 oz burrata cheese Creamy center elevates the dish.
  • 1/4 cup olive oil Plus extra for roasting.
  • 1/4 cup balsamic vinegar Provides tangy sweetness.
  • 1/2 cup pine nuts, toasted Adds crunch and nutty flavor.
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ste Enhances the flavors.
  • 10 fresh basil leaves Adds freshness to the salad.

Instructions

Preparation

  •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  • Place the trimmed asparagus on a baking sheet. Drizzle with a tablespoon of olive oil and sprinkle with salt and pepper. Toss to coat evenly.
  • Roast the asparagus for about 10 minutes or until tender, then remove from the oven and let cool slightly.
  • In a mixing bowl, toss the halved cherry or grape tomatoes with a little olive oil, salt, and pepper.

Assembly

  • Arrange the roasted asparagus and seasoned tomatoes on a serving plate.
  • Tear the burrata cheese into pieces and scatter it over the salad.
  • Sprinkle toasted pine nuts on top and tear fresh basil leaves around the dish.
  • Drizzle balsamic vinegar and remaining olive oil over the salad.

Notes

Best served at room temperature. For added flavor, consider adding minced garlic to the tomatoes while tossing.
